<p>This fame phenomena is not a new thing and Taylor is not the first nor the most rabidly loved &#8220;idol&#8221; (of any kind).  However, many folks today have not seen this kind of adulation for a star from his fan base, as well as pretty much everyone he comes in contact with.</p>
<p>There was Elvis and many of us remember more the older Elvis than the younger, hotter Elvis (except in the lame-o movies) and after that, The Beatles &#8212; but that really was a group and not one person.  Since that late &#8217;60&#8217;s, there hasn&#8217;t been an artist who has caused such a cross-generational stir.  Add to that, the proliferation of the internet and the ability to share video, audio and information in near &#8220;real-time&#8221; (think Marc on performance nights), and you have serious &#8220;fan girly&#8221;.</p>
<p>Taylor appeals on many levels across the spectrum.  For some, it&#8217;s the American Dream factor &#8212; toils in mediocre jobs for years, being rebuffed at every turn but continues to work through it, takes a chance, big win, etc. &#8212; story of heartache and then redemption.</p>
<p>For others, it&#8217;s the musical appreciation and talent, simplicity of the song &#8212; SOUL.  The belief and commitment to his talent without compromise (save maybe AI, briefly), standing up to TPTB via PTFMWB, etc., is very compelling to many.</p>
<p>And for others, still, it&#8217;s that he&#8217;s different, talented, sexy and alot of fun.  For many, it&#8217;s a combination.  Point being, because he has various levels of appeal, it&#8217;s not likely to go away any time soon.  I do think that he is more popular with more people than any other previous American Idol (even Clay and Bo) and most recent recording artists.  Most of those with &#8220;rabid&#8221; fan bases have been in the business for decades (think Springsteen, Stones, etc.).</p>
<p>Consider this: Taylor has only scratched the surface.  He has yet to begin to explore his possible popularity in Canada and overseas.  I could be mistaken, but I don&#8217;t think any other idols have had such an &#8220;international&#8221; reaction.  He certainly has expanded AI to audiences that haven&#8217;t previously been watchers, mainly to see Taylor.  </p>
<p>This relatively sudden fame is a powerful thing and can be overwhelming.  This is why it is so important for Taylor to surround himself with people who keep his feet on the ground.  He HAS to keep it real or it will get away from him&#8230;.too much precedence for &#8217;star implosion&#8217;.</p>
<p>However, I keep going back to the fact that Taylor has had a VERY long, hard time to think about exactly what he would do and how he would do it.  I believe that if anyone can &#8220;keep it real&#8221;, it&#8217;s Taylor.  The next year will be a very interesting ride for him, and will set the stage for his real music career.</p>
